Top 5 Virtual Pet Apps on Android in Latin America - Q3 2021
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 virtual pet apps on Android in Latin America during Q3 2021,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active user statistics.
During the third quarter of 2021, the top virtual pet applications on the Android platform in Latin America demonstrated varying tr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at the performance of the leading apps in this category.
My Talking Angela 2 by Outfit7 Limited saw a significant surge in weekly downloads starting mid-July, peaking at approximately 2.3M in the week of July 19. However, downloads gradually declined, reaching around 554K by the end of September. The app's weekly revenue followed a similar pattern, peaking at $8.2K in early August before tapering off to $2.4K by the end of the quarter. Active user numbers also saw a high of 5.4M in early August, decreasing steadily to about 2.4M by the end of September.
My Talking Tom Friends maintained a consistent download rate throughout the quarter, with figures hovering around 500K weekly downloads. Weekly revenue for the app remained steady, fluctuating between $1.5K to $2.0K. Active user numbers showed a slight decline, from 8.3M at the beginning of July to approximately 7.2M by the end of September.
My Talking Tom 2 experienced stable weekly downloads, averaging around 500K, with a peak of 543K in early September. Revenue for the app was relatively stable, with weekly earnings ranging between $1.6K and $2.9K. Active users remained strong, starting at 6.4M at the beginning of the quarter and slightly decreasing to 6.0M by the end of September.
My Talking Angela saw weekly downloads fluctuate between 250K to 420K, with a noticeable peak at the end of July. Revenue remained steady, averaging around $1.2K weekly. Active user numbers showed a downward trend, starting at 4.7M at the end of June and decreasing to about 3.2M by late September.
My Talking Tom exhibited a consistent download rate throughout Q3, averaging around 275K weekly downloads. Revenue showed minor fluctuations, averaging around $700 weekly. Active users saw a gradual decline from 2.4M at the end of June to around 2.0M by the end of September.
